Heaven only knows

Article Abstract:

Australia's Search for Extraterrestrial Intelligence (SETI) and other institutions that search for life outside our galaxy pose philosophical and religious questions about the nature of humanity. Although many scientist doubt the existence of extraterrestrial life, a radio or visual signal from another galaxy could bring new insights into the evolution of life that has puzzled scientists.

The battle of wounded knee

Article Abstract:

Knee injuries can be costly to teams in terms of on-field competition and off-field revenue. Knee surgeons like Julian Feller adapt and refine the latest surgical techniques to get their patients back on the field as quickly as possible. Hard surface conditions at Australian Football League grounds might contribute to stress on players' knees.

Victorian values

Article Abstract:

Issues concerning business ethics in the Australian radio broadcasting industry are discussed. The attitudes of some radio executives concerning the ethical aspects of advertising are highlighted, including perceived conflicts of interest for radio hosts reading commercials on the air.
